Charles Phillips is an independent researcher and consultant focusing on sustainable development in the Middle East. He has an MPhil in Modern Middle Eastern Studies from the University of Oxford and a BA in International Relations from the University of Exeter. His research has focused on energy and climate change policy in the Arab Gulf States. He is also particularly interested in the emerging tourism, heritage, and culture sectors in Saudi Arabia. He has worked and traveled across Africa and the Middle East, including extended periods of in-country field research in Saudi Arabia, the UAE, Qatar, Turkey, Jordan, Palestine, Egypt, Morocco, Kenya, Ghana, and Nigeria.
